If you purchased through Apple:
Open the Settings app on your device.
Tap your Apple ID at the top of the Settings menu.
Select Subscriptions.
Find the mom to mom subscription in the list and tap on it.
Scroll down and tap on Report a Problem.
Follow the prompts to explain that the subscription renewed without notice and emphasize that the account has been unused since renewal.
Submit your refund request.
If you purchased through Google Play:
Open the Google Play Store app.
Tap on your profile icon in the top right corner.
Select Payments & subscriptions and then tap Subscriptions.
Locate the mom to mom subscription and select it.
Tap on Cancel Subscription at the bottom of the screen.
After cancellation, go back to the main Subscriptions menu and select Report a Problem for this subscription.
In the problem description, mention the renewal without notice and indicate that the account was not used.
Submit your complaint for a refund request.
